As an engine builder I do lots of different brands--fact is I have grown so tired of overpriced 440 cores that I did a 289 Ford last January as the core was $100 and right in front of me so--long story short I have done over 20 289's this year--they sell before the paint gets dry--buyers never ask about HP and there is very little if any competition so....
Then I wanted a vintage Front Engine Dragster--found a great frame and well--it would not take a Mopar was too narrow so I put a SBC in it--first one I have ever owned in my life--bought a vintage 1966 Hilborn injection for it at fall swap meet for $600 on $1000 asking price--could I do that with a Mopar?? me thinks not --guess what--I have come to love that little engine
It takes a beating while running 15% nitro and laying down low 5 sec runs
Yea I miss my Crate Motor Duster and my Super B and all of the other great Mops I have had and yes I still LOVE to build a mean big block Mopar but as a business man it is easier to see the differences between the brands and when a customer starts talking real HP like the 1000 HP goal with a Mopar I cringe!! All while thinking how reasonable a 632 Chevy is and what it cost these days to do that with a Mopar is just not smart $$ for the average guy

I've been reading this thread and I've been trying to keep an open mind on this subject. Sticking a non brand engine in a specific brand body isn't new by any standard.

Hotrodders have been doing this forever. How many early Fords do you see with small block Chevys in them? Hundreds if not thousands and no one thinks a thing about it. Hell, I'm a Mopar guy and I have a Ford coupe with a Hemi in it. Does that make me a Ford guy? I don't think so... although I do appreciate all brands. That said, Mopar people seem to be way more brand loyal than anyone else. Why? Maybe it is because we do like to "take the road less traveled".

Is is socially acceptable among Mopar guys to stick a Chevy between the frame rails? Serious Mopar people would probably say no. However, many who feel that way fail to take into consideration the reality of today's performance market. In order to remain brand loyal Mopar guys spend more money, take more time scrounging parts, and generally wind up with less horsepower per dollar than the other brands. For some people this almost dictates switching to an off brand like Chevy.

When you take this into consideration it makes sense, even if it's not popular within the Mopar community. Unfortunately as time goes on and the aftermarket for our 60's era Mopars dries up its inevitable that more and more engine swapping between brands will take place.

So is the OP really a closet Chevy guy?? I would have to say, No. He's a Mopar guy that has accepted reality and as others have said, "decided to take the easy (less expensive) road. Although it pains me to say this, trust me.... he won't be the last.
